About Juvenile Law in Linwood, United States:

Juvenile Law in Linwood, United States encompasses the legal framework that governs individuals who are under the age of 18 and have been accused of committing a crime. The goal of Juvenile Law is to rehabilitate juvenile offenders and provide them with necessary support and resources to prevent future criminal behavior.

Local Laws Overview:

In Linwood, key aspects of Juvenile Law include the establishment of special courts for juveniles, diversion programs to provide alternatives to juvenile detention, confidentiality of juvenile records, and the emphasis on rehabilitation rather than punishment for juvenile offenders.

Frequently Asked Questions:

Q: Can a juvenile be tried as an adult in Linwood?

A: In some cases, a juvenile accused of a serious crime may be tried as an adult in Linwood, depending on the nature of the offense and the juvenile's criminal history.

Q: What rights do juveniles have in Linwood juvenile court proceedings?

A: Juveniles have the right to legal representation, a fair trial, and protection against self-incrimination in Linwood juvenile court proceedings.

Q: What is the role of parents in Juvenile Law cases in Linwood?

A: Parents play a crucial role in providing support, guidance, and supervision to juveniles involved in legal proceedings in Linwood. They may also be held responsible for their child's actions in certain cases.

Q: What are the consequences of a juvenile delinquency finding in Linwood?

A: Consequences of a juvenile delinquency finding in Linwood may include probation, community service, counseling, juvenile detention, or placement in a juvenile facility.

Q: How can a lawyer help in a Linwood Juvenile Law case?

A: A lawyer specializing in Juvenile Law can provide legal advice, representation in court, negotiate plea deals, and advocate for the best interests of the juvenile throughout the legal process in Linwood.

Q: Are juvenile records sealed in Linwood?

A: In many cases, juvenile records are sealed in Linwood to protect the future prospects of the juvenile and prevent discrimination based on past offenses.

Q: What is the process for expunging a juvenile record in Linwood?

A: The process for expunging a juvenile record in Linwood typically involves filing a petition with the court, meeting certain eligibility requirements, and attending a hearing to determine if the record should be sealed.

Q: Can a juvenile be sentenced to juvenile detention in Linwood?

A: Yes, a juvenile may be sentenced to juvenile detention in Linwood if they are found to have committed a delinquent act and are deemed to be a risk to themselves or others.

Q: What are the alternatives to juvenile detention in Linwood?

A: Alternatives to juvenile detention in Linwood may include community service, probation, counseling, rehabilitation programs, or placement in a group home or foster care setting.
